Analysis
In 2015, proportion of children at the end of lower secondary achieving at in Slovenia stood at 83.9%.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 5.0% on the previous year and up 1.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, proportion of children at the end of lower secondary achieving at in Slovenia peaked at 92.5% in 2011 and was at its lowest, 79.7%, in 2009.
Slovenia ranks 12th of 53 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
Proportion of children at the end of lower secondary achieving at in Slovenia,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2003 | 90.4% | — |
| 2006 | 82.3% | -8.9% |
| 2007 | 92.1% | +11.8% |
| 2009 | 79.7% | -13.5% |
| 2011 | 92.5% | +16.2% |
| 2012 | 79.9% | -13.6% |
| 2015 | 83.9% | +5.0% |
